Job Summary
The Personal Secretary to the CEO is responsible for providing comprehensive administrative and secretarial support to ensure the efficient operation of the CEO's office. The role requires excellent organizational skills, discretion, professionalism, and the 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Manage and maintain the CEO's calendar, appointments, and meeting schedules.
- Coordinate internal and external meetings, including preparing agendas and meeting materials.
- Screen phone calls, emails, and correspondence on behalf of the CEO.
- Draft, edit, and prepare letters, reports, presentations, and other business documents.
- Arrange domestic and international travel, including flights, accommodation, visas, and itineraries.
- Take meeting minutes and track follow-up actions.
- Handle confidential information with the highest level of discretion.
- Coordinate with senior management, clients, partners, and stakeholders.
- Organize events, conferences, and executive functions as required.
- Maintain filing systems and ensure proper record management.
- Monitor deadlines and remind the CEO of important commitments and deliverables.
- Assist with personal tasks and special projects assigned by the CEO.
- Ensure smooth day-to-day operation of the executive office.
